Output 73bd2497d00923255b513089bf27a2be4cfd00afa2017c119933fca3dd5ca3d0:2

value
349893
script pubkey
OP_0 OP_PUSHBYTES_20 18884c4bc116d131e8f69a703611d5e0f954d0aa
address
bc1qrzyycj7pzmgnr68knfcrvyw4uru4f592dza5gc
transaction
73bd2497d00923255b513089bf27a2be4cfd00afa2017c119933fca3dd5ca3d0
confirmations
3642
spent
true